alfred-squoosh

Convert images through Squoosh in Alfred 4

NPM download total NPM version MIT license PR's Welcome GitHub issues

demo

Install

$ npm install --global alfred-squoosh

Requires Node.js 12+ and the Alfred Powerpack.

Usage

In Alfred, select image files and turn up the file window, type squ, and Enter.

Config

You can change converter's setting in your config.

config

width

Type: Number

Required: false

If you want to resize your image, set this value.

When either width or height is specified, the image resized to specified size keeping aspect ratio.

height

Type: Number

Required: false

If you want to resize your image, set this value.

When either width or height is specified, the image resized to specified size keeping aspect ratio.

format

Type: String

Required: true

Default: webp

quality

Type: Number

Required: true

Default: 100

dest

Type: String

Required: false

Default: process.cwd()
